Job description

Duties and Responsibilities
  • Plan, organize, direct, and run optimum day to day operations of , compounding, filling, blending and packaging activities in a fast paced environment
  • Responsible for the overall management for up to 300 personnel including supervisory, laboratory, production, blending and maintenance team members
  • Monitors and manages all supply chain activity of inbound and outbound materials used in production activities using technologies such as JDE, SAP, or similar programs
  • Management of the raw materials inventory ordering, tracking, and production work order process for all commodity and other materials used in the production process and in forecasting/scheduling in facilities
  • Account for all finished product inventories and warehousing operations
  • Oversee the rail trucking and barge transportation activities and working with third party transporters
  • Coordinate and manage the maintenance activity for all aspects of the production, storage, and operating equipment
  • Develop and maintain a proactive approach to minimizing equipment downtime through effective production scheduling and preventive maintenance programs
  • Responsible for maintenance and security of all buildings
  • Manage all facility production equipment, establish CapEx needs, develop and manage using the facility operating profit and loss
  • Maintain a strong commitment to and implementation of quality environmental health and safety programs to ensure workplace safety and compliance with all regulatory standards
  • Develop systems and processes that track and optimize productivity and standards, metrics and performance targets to ensure effective return on assets
  • Implement plant and other operating strategies that are in alignment with strategic initiatives and provide a clear sense of direction and focus
  • Ensure that all required accounting, budgeting, and other administrative activity is being performed and managed by plant personnel
Qualifications
  • BS degree in chemistry, logistics or a concentration in lean manufacturing
  • A minimum of ten years of experience managing a manufacturing facility
  • Five years liquid and compounding experience preferred
  • Working knowledge and strong experience of supply chain activities for manufacturing operations
  • Outstanding leadership and communication skills that enable ability to collaborate, gain trust and influence throughout operating facility and with all company personnel
  • Strong problem solving and organizational skills
  • Commitment to production scheduling flexibility to meet customer demands
  • Knowledge of DOT regulations and standards
  • Experience working with a multi-disciplinary team of professionals
  • Bachelor's degree in engineering, production management, business management, chemistry or other related field
  • Process improvement methodology experience preferred; such as LEAN, TPM, 5S or Six Sigma
About Us

WARREN OIL COMPANY, INC. began in 1976 with one semi-automatic packaging line. Warren Oil Company, Inc. owns and operates five manufacturing and packaging facilities strategically located to serve customers in the Northeast, Southeast, Southwest, Midwest, and West coast. Warren Oil Company, Inc. exports to more than 50 countries. Warren Oil Company purchased three of its five plants from Pennzoil. All of Warren's facilities are equipped to manufacture and package a diverse product slate ranging from automotive motor oils to charcoal lighter fluid. Warren Oil Company, Inc. holds the distinction of having the largest number of American Petroleum Institute engine oil licenses and certifications. Warren Companies manufacture and package lubricants under several proprietary registered trademarks; e.g., Warren, Lubriguard, Autoguard, Itasca, Coastal, LubriGold and Saxon. Additionally, Warren manufacturers and packages automotive, truck and small engine lubricants for several large corporations.
